组内用户管理汇总
基于组来管理用户
相关命令:gpasswd groupmems
添加用户
- gpasswd -a wangcai group :向group里添加用户 wangcai
- gpasswd -M wangcai,xiaoqiang group :向group里批量添加xiaoqiang wangcai ,不过这个方式会覆盖之前的组员
- groupmems -a wangcai -g group :向group里添加 wangcai
删除用户
- gpasswd -d wangcai group: 从group里删除wangcai
- groupmems -d wangcai -g group :从group里删除wangcai
- groupmems -p -g group:清空group里的组员
基于用户角度管理组
加入组
- usermod -g group wangcai :设定wangcai的私有组(主组)为group,而wangcai从之前的主组退出。
- usermod -aG group,group1 wangcai : wangcai 加入附加组group和group1中。
这里-a 的用法参照usermod的选项说明。
退出组
- usermod -G “” wangcai :将wangcai的附加组清空
- usermod -G group1 wangcai :将wangcai 的附加组就剩下 group1
管理用户账户密码
相关命令
- passwd
- chage
- usermod
用户登录时被强制修改密码
- passwd -e wangcai: wangcai 下次登陆被强制改密码
- chage -e 0 wangcai:wangcai 下次登陆被强制改密码
用户锁定与解锁
- usermod -L wangcai : wangcai被锁定
- usermod -U wangcai: wangcai被解锁
- passwd -l wangcai :wangcai 被锁定
- passwd -u wangcai : wangcai 被解锁
账户被锁定界面
账户密码过期界面
账户过期界面
批量添加用户
- 编辑文件,保存格式跟/etc/passwd 一致
- newusers <文件>
批量给用户设定密码
-
编辑文件,格式如:
- cat <文件> | chpasswd
原创文章,作者:zhoulz,如若转载,请注明出处:http://www.178linux.com/69845